分布式系统是计算机科学中的一个重要领域,它研究如何将多个计算机节点协同工作,以实现高效、可靠和可扩展的计算。以下是我们社区中关于分布式系统项目的一些介绍。
项目概述
本项目是ABC Compute Forum项目B的一部分,专注于分布式系统的设计和实现。项目旨在提供一个高性能、高可靠性的分布式计算平台,以支持大规模数据处理和分析。
技术栈
- 编程语言:Java, Python
- 框架:Spring Boot, Flask
- 数据库:MySQL, MongoDB
- 消息队列:RabbitMQ, Kafka
项目亮点
- 高可用性:通过冗余设计和故障转移机制,确保系统在节点故障的情况下仍能正常运行。
- 可扩展性:支持水平扩展,可以根据需求动态增加节点。
- 高性能:采用异步编程模型,提高系统吞吐量。
相关资源
想要了解更多关于分布式系统的知识,可以访问以下链接:
图片展示
分布式系统架构图